  1. bad documentation and API over charges

    First, the docuemtnation is out of date... for node.js, anyway. This meant that I had to patch together parts of the docuemtnation to get the API to work. Then, as the articles are paginated. the API charges 50 token for each page of the query, when it should be 50 tokens for the entire query. Therefore, I'd been charged 5,000 tokens within minutes. (Note: it's $150 USD for every 10,000 tokens)

    I asked for a refund, explaining the pagination issue, and was told that I made a mistake.

    I've requested my money back from the credit card company and provided them the proof of faulty documentation and billing.

The News API allows you to search for published articles using keywords or phrases, languages, publication source names, publication dates, and publication source domain names. You can also sort the results by the date of publication, the popularity of the publication source, or the relevance of the search keyword.
